Modi Government Strangulating, Emasculating ISRO, Says Congress General Secretary Jairam Ramesh

Jairam Ramesh said 100-120 ISRO professionals have quit as Congress accuses the Modi government of shifting satellite assets and space infrastructure to private firms.

  • On Monday, the Congress party accused the Modi government of "strangulating and emasculating" the Indian Space Research Organisation while slamming its "aggressive privatisation agenda" for the space programme.
  • Congress general secretary Jairam Ramesh claimed the government plans to transfer ISRO's satellite assets to private firms and invest around ₹1,000 crore to hand over a second spaceport in Tamil Nadu.
  • Already, 100-120 key ISRO professionals have quit in recent months, threatening competencies built over six decades by visionaries including Vikram Sarabhai, Satish Dhawan, Brahm Prakash, UR Rao, and APJ Abdul Kalam.
  • Ramesh expressed uncertainty about the future of the historic Sriharikota spaceport in Andhra Pradesh, questioning why five other living eminent Chairmen have not "speak out on this vital issue."
  • Challenging the "new impression" that mission success stems from one individual, Ramesh emphasized the space programme must remain an instrument of development, free from political patronage and interference.
